
AES E-Library

What is it? The AES E-Library contains over 17,000 fully searchable PDF files documenting the progression of audio research from 1953 to the present day. It includes convention papers, conference papers, or and articles in the Journal of the Audio Engineering Society.
Why use it? Resources documenting the progression of audio research from 1953 to the present day
Coverage: 1953 - Current
